Join us in celebrating the 60th anniversary of the Landmarks Law with a special forum exploring how the Landmarks Preservation Commission practices safeguard the city’s historic resources while advancing citywide goals, including economic growth, housing, and placemaking.

Followed by a Welcome Breakfast with Landmarks Preservation Commission Chair Sarah Carroll, the discussion will center on two key topics: the urgent need to increase New York City’s housing supply and examples of how those goals are being realized in landmark buildings, as well as an exploration of innovative architecture in historic districts and landmarks.
